Pre-solicitation notice Please note this solicitation is not ready to be issued as of this date. The Embassy of the United States in Madrid will launch the solicitation on the Federal Business Opportunities (FedBizOpps) website when it is available. The Embassy of the United States in Madrid will issue a solicitation for packing, freight handling, forwarding, cargo storage, customs clearance and other related services that apply to shipments originating from, consigned to, routed through, and/or moved within the geographic area(s) of Madrid city and Madrid province. The annual estimated weight of packing and shipping services to be performed is 60,000 pounds net. These requirements may change depending on funding availability in forth coming periods. Anticipated performance is for one base period and four one-year periods at the option of the Government. Major duties and responsibilities are: The Contractor shall provide services for the United States Mission, Madrid, Spain as described. This consists of packing, freight handling, forwarding, cargo storage, customs clearance and other related services that apply to shipments originating from, consigned to, routed through, and/or moved within the geographic area(s) of Madrid city and Madrid province. The contractor shall furnish all managerial, administrative, direct labor personnel, materials and transportation that are necessary to accomplish all work as required by this contract. Contractor employees shall be on site only for performance of contractual duties and not for other business purposes. The contractor shall provide a qualified work force capable of providing the services specified in this contract. All contractors have to be registered in the SAM (System for Award Management) Database https://www.sam.gov prior to contract award pursuant to FAR provision 5.207. Therefore prospective offerors are encouraged to register prior to the submittal of quotations/proposals. The guidelines for registration in SAM are also available at: https://www.statebuy.state.gov/pd/Pages/AdditionalVendorReg.aspx All responsible sources may submit an offer, which shall be considered. The Government plans to issue the solicitation at the end of November 2016. Contracting Office address: U.S. Embassy Madrid General Services Office Serrano, 75 28006 Madrid, Spain
